## Summary
The Bloomberg Cubid 19 Immunity Index is a website and metric developed by Bloomberg News starting in November 2020 to assess countries' resilience during the COVID-19 pandemic, focusing on economic and recovery factors. It provides interactive rankings and visualizations comparing global pandemic responses.

## Why It Matters
The index offered a crucial data lens to evaluate how countries balanced public health with economic stability during the pandemic. By quantifying resilience through metrics like mobility recovery, fiscal space, and vaccination progress, it helped governments and businesses make informed decisions. Its launch timing (November 2020) positioned it as a real-time benchmark during vaccine rollouts, influencing global discourse on pandemic preparedness. The project underscored economic viability as a core component of crisis management beyond clinical outcomes, setting a precedent for future health-economic indices.
